## Changelog 4.2.0 — Veldt Validator Plugins

Renamed `VALIDATOR_PLUGIN_PATH` to `VELDT_PLUGIN_DIR`. Old name is ignored as of this release — no fallback. Support: customers seeing "no validators loaded" after upgrade almost certainly still use the old key. Plugin registry auth is unchanged, but the registry credential must now live in the env file rather than the YAML config. It belongs on the very next line.

sealed setting: LEDGER_TOKEN5=6d086

**Night Shift: Bike Cage & Parking Gates — Harlow Point Depot**

Bike cage locks automatically at 22:00. Parking gates switch to badge-only after 21:30; intercom is unmanned overnight. Do not prop the pedestrian gate — alarms trigger after 90 seconds. Exit via Gate B only; Gate A is sealed until 06:00. Report stuck gates to the duty supervisor. For overnight entry at Gate B, use the code below.

door code, tajof-kageg: bdg-QVDCE-3

Night-shift staff: Floor 4 of the Tellhaven Building opens this week. After 21:00, access is via the rear stairwell only; the lifts are locked out overnight during the settling period. Complete a walk-through of the new floor once per shift and log it. The stairwell keypad accepts the code below.

badge for yahop-fawep: bdg-XBKXI-68071